LMG/Rossman Email Correspondence Summary with Timeline (and paraphrasing)

July 6th, 10:08 PM

Yvonne emails Rossman seeking more travel information. She indicates that LTX is over budget and is unable to cover travel costs for +1s.

July 7th, 12:54 AM

Rossman responds understandingly. He informs Yvonne that he paid his own way to LTX last year since he was already going to be in British Columbia for vacation. This year, however, because it would be more difficult for him to get away from work. He indicates he will get back to them with a final answer.

July 7th, 11:41 AM

Yvonne confirms they can cover his flight and hotel but unfortunately cannot cover +1 airfare. She offers to help book flights, etc.

July 7th, 9:37 PM

Rossman writes a more formal email indicating:

  • He paid his way to LTX in good faith last year.
  • Rossman expresses that LMG's failure to consider that he paid his way last year, in addition to not covering his +1, goes against the values of community spirit and good faith.
  • Rossman asserts they are nickel-and-diming him to appear at LTX pro bono, especially given that LMG will profit from his appearance.
  • Rossman reminds Yvonne that he paid his own way to LTX in the past.
  • Rossman appreciates that budgets are thin and acknowledges he might not be a big-time creator, but he believes the budget should not be so tight as to deny paying for additional airfare for his girlfriend.
  • Rossman calls the emails "squabbling" and says all of this is indicative of both a negative community spirit and future of LTX

July 7th, 10:27 PM

Yvonne apologizes and offers to pay for the +1, mentioning it was never their intention to cause any bad feelings.

Opinions

Rossman flips back and forth on the 2018 travel. He was already going to be in BC for vacation, so it was no problem for him to appear in an LMG video and at LTX. Linus later clarifies that LMG offered to pay for his travel, but Rossman declined. In 2019, Rossman is frustrated they didn't consider the fact that he paid his own way for LTX in 2018, while failing to mention that LMG offered to pay and that he declined.

Having a strict creator travel budget and needing to set limitations is not indicative of any lack of community spirit or good faith. If word gets out that some creators got their +1 covered and others were denied, it would be a bad look. Outright paying for all creator +1s would significantly inflate costs and blow the LTX budget.

Rossman's messaging suggests his appearance in videos and at LTX is only beneficial to LMG, as opposed to appreciating any potential mutual benefit (e.g., Rossman has an opportunity to interact with fans, gain exposure to other potential fanbases, etc.).

Rossman fails to consider that Yvonne may have had no context surrounding his travel accommodations last year.

Rossman appears quite agitated in this email, and I would agree there was a significant tone shift. He could have simply said: "Hi Yvonne, Unfortunately, I'm not in a position to leave work or my girlfriend for travel at this time, and it's not in the budget to pay for her travel. Thank you." Instead, the email is accusatory, contains conjecture surrounding the LTX budget and profitability, and has an overall negative tone about the future of the event and the community they are fostering.

July 10th

Rossman streams and expresses his frustration that they wouldn't cover his +1, further implying LTX is going to be very profitable. He is frustrated that he paid his own way last year. Rossman again highlights how this is primarily beneficial for LMG and how it's a difficult time in the business given recent layoffs, and spending any time away from work would be a costly business decision. Rossman is further frustrated, indicating LMG is charging for the event, charging for VIP tickets to have dinner with Linus, and overall feels slighted that LMG wouldn't consider the cost Rossman would incur by leaving his business. He feels they are nickel-and-diming him by not covering the cost of his +1 travel.
